What is Responsive Design vs. a Mobile Website?
Responsive design is included. The short answer is that they provide very similar end results. The website visitor is able to experience the website on a mobile device in a friendly and easy-to-use manner. A mobile website is generally known as “older technology” and responsive design is newer technology. A mobile website design is typically a separate website that is designed for a mobile phone. Mobile websites were popular pre-tablet era. Responsive design incorporates best practices to adapt screen-specific configurations. Content displays differently on various screens as widths adapts, or responds, to the screen resolution the website is being viewed on.

What is Search Engine Optimization (SEO)?
SEO, or Search Engine Optimization is everything done, on-site and off-site, to ensure your website gets found on the Internet and to make sure that the incoming traffic converts to sales & business.

What is Pay-Per-Click?
PPC (or Pay-Per-Click) is a model of digital marketing where the advertiser pays a fee every time one of their ads are clicked. PPC is an effective way to bring people to your website and can be very profitable is managed correctly.
What is Google Adwords?
Perhaps the most popular PPC system in the world, Adwords allows businesses to create ads that will show on Google’s search engine results and other related properties. Google Adwords is a PPC platform where users bid on keywords and pay each time a user clicks on their ad.
How do we manage your PPC campaigns?
Once we have performed thorough Keyword Research to identify your most profitable keywords we will make daily adjustments to your campaign. These changes include (but are not limited to) adding additional keywords, excluding negative keywords that won’t convert, refine landing pages, ad schedule and demographic targeting.
